:MP_ShowJanas
---------------------------------------------------------------------------
FKT: Ersetzt im Template Platzhaltertags durch
a99-Variableninhalte, schreibt die Datei in
das Tmp-Verzeichnis und startet dann Janas
IN: iv = (Filespezifikation des Templates);
Filename der durch Janas zu startenden Datei (darf keine
Pfadangaben enthalten, kann fehlen)
Beispiel: C:\allegro\templates\test.htpl;test.html
#uPI - Prozess-ID
OUT: iv = "", wenn o.k., sonst Fehlermeldung
DESC: Format der Platzhalter:
1.: @@janas (var) @@
2.: ...
vor "<" MUSS ein Leerzeichen stehen!!!
Im 2. Fall wird alles zwischen den Kommentaren
einschlieálich dieser durch den Variableninhalt
ersetzt. Muá in einer Zeile stehen!
(var) = Variablenname
Beispiel: #ux1 ist mit "Test.jpg" belegt.
Der Quelltext im Template
wird dann zu
VAR: $vMP_ShowJanas - iv bei Aufruf
$vMP_ShowJanasDst - Zieldateiname
$vMP_ShowJanasTpl - Template-Spezifikation
$fn - FSP der Zieldatei
Date: 2018-01-23
VER: 2.18
+------------------------------------------------------------------------+
| ? | Template öffnen o.k.? |
|---+--------------------------------------------------------------------|
| n | Fehlermeldung erzeugen |
|---+--------------------------------------------------------------------|
| j | ? | html-Datei zum Schreiben öffnen o.k. |
| |---+----------------------------------------------------------------|
| | n | Fehlermeldung erzeugen |
| |---+----------------------------------------------------------------|
| | j | ! alle Zeilen der Template-Datei |
| | | +------------------------------------------------------------|
| | | | ? | @@ Platzhalter enthalten |
| | | |---+--------------------------------------------------------|
| | | | n | ? |